What is a Twin Turbo System in BMWs? The twin turbo system features two turbochargers working in tandem—one small turbo for low-end response and a larger turbo for peak power—optimizing airflow across all engine speeds. This dual-charging approach maximizes torque delivery while minimizing lag, making every drive both responsive and refined.

Unlike single-turbo setups, BMW’s twin turbo architecture ensures seamless power across the rev range. The low-turbo kicks in early for quick acceleration, while the high-turbo activates at higher speeds, harnessing exhaust energy more efficiently. This results in improved fuel economy and sharper performance—key traits in modern performance engineering.

BMW TwinPower Turbo systems contain a single turbo fed by two exhaust inlets. This allows for twin turbo performance from a single turbo more efficiently. BMW TwinPower Turbo technology is based on the twin.

BMW TwinPower Turbo used to mean single twin-scroll turbo. Nowadays, it's applied to every single turbocharged engine produced by the Bavarian automaker. Key features include: Twin-scroll Turbocharger: This design minimizes turbo lag by utilizing two separate exhaust paths, allowing for quicker spool. BMW's "TwinPower Turbo" designation has created some confusion, and even lawsuits accusing BMW of false advertising. This is because TwinPower Turbo does not necessarily mean the engine is truly twin turbo; it is simply a twin-scroll single turbocharger.

With the introduction of BMW's N55 engine, BMW switched from twin-turbo six-cylinder engines to something called TwinPower Turbo. While previous setups used two separate turbos, the newer BMW twin scroll turbo is quite a bit different.

Even if you already know how a traditional turbocharger works. BMW's marketing speak explained. So, what exactly is a twin-scroll turbo? This is a turbocharger that has two internal channels which the exhaust gases can flow through.
